@ -413,14 +413,14 @@ These endpoints manage PVC Ceph storage cluster state and operation.
**NOTE:** Unlike the other API endpoints, Ceph endpoints will wait until the command completes successfully before returning. This is a safety measure to prevent the critical storage subsystem from going out-of-sync with the PVC Zookeeper database; the cluster objects are only created after the storage subsystem commands complete. Because of this, *be careful with HTTP timeouts when running Ceph commands via the API*. 30s or longer may be required for some commands, especially OSD addition or removal.

#### /api/v1/ceph/osd/<osd>/remove
#### `/api/v1/ceph/osd/<osd>/remove`
* Methods: `POST`
* Mandatory values: `flag_yes_i_really_mean_it`
* Optional values: N/A
@ -476,21 +476,21 @@ Remove a Ceph OSD device with ID `<osd>` from the storage cluster.
**WARNING:** Removing an OSD without first setting it `out` (and letting it flush) triggers an unclean PG recovery. This could potentially cause data loss if other OSDs were to fail or be removed. OSDs should not normally be removed except in the case of failed OSDs during replacement or during a replacement with a larger disk.

#### /api/v1/ceph/pool/<pool>/add
#### `/api/v1/ceph/pool/<pool>/add`
* Methods: `POST`
* Mandatory values: `pgs`
* Optional values: N/A
@ -515,7 +515,7 @@ Add a new Ceph RBD pool with name `<pool>` to the storage cluster.
`pgs` must be a valid number of Placement Groups for the pool, taking into account the number of OSDs and the replication of the pool (`copies=3`). `256` is a safe number for 3 nodes and 2 disks per node. This value can be grown later via `ceph` commands as required.
